The most cultivated vines are those with red berries and the real Piedmontese prince is Nebbiolo which gives rise to praiseworthy wines such as Barolo and Barbaresco. Other typical vines are Barbera, Bonarda, Dolcetto, Freisa, Grignolino, Pelaverga, Ruchè 'and Vespolina. Among the whites we mention the Roero Arneis, the Cortese, the Erbaluce, the Favorita, the Timorasso, the Gavi and the rare Nascetta, but the most widespread is the Moscato Bianco. Do not forget the Malvasie Rosse, Casorzo and Schierano able to give excellent sweet wines. The main wine growing areas are the Langhe, the Monferrato, the Asti, and the Alto Piemonte with the DOCG Gattinara and Ghemme. We point out the area called Alta langa where wonderful Classic Methods based on Pinot Noir are produced.
